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PP3_ModerateBS2
The NM_006247.4(PPP5C):c.343G>A(p.Ala115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000683 in 1,610,304 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.343G>A (p.A115T) alteration is located in exon 2 (coding exon 2) of the PPP5C gene. This alteration results from a G to A substitution at nucleotide position 343, causing the alanine (A) at amino acid position 115 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
